The main differences between penne and k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ats
- Penne is richer in fiber, phosphorus, and calcium, yet k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ats are richer in iron, vitamin A, vitamin C, and vitamin D.
- Daily need coverage for iron for k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ats is 65% higher.
- Penne contains 9 times more calcium than k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ats. Penne contains 89mg of calcium, while k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ats contain 10mg.
- K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ats contain less saturated fat.
- Penne has a lower glycemic index than kellogg's Rice Krispie Treats.
Food types used in this article are KASHI Three Cheese Penne, frozen, unprepared and Cereals ready-to-eat, KELLOGG, KELLOGG'S RICE KRISPIES TREATS Cereal.
